From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ia: Jihad, an Islamic term, is a religious duty of Muslims.  In Arabic,  the word jihad translates as a noun meaning "struggle". Within the context of Islam it refers to struggle against those who do not believe in Islamic God (Allah). Jihad is commonly misunderstood as "Holy War", Jihad means "to struggle in the way of Allah". 

There are two commonly accepted meanings of jihad: an inner spiritual struggle and an outer physical struggle. The "greater jihad" is the inner struggle by a believer to fulfill his religious duties. This non-violent meaning is stressed by both Muslim and non-Muslim authors.

The "lesser jihad" is the physical struggle against the enemies of Islam. This physical struggle can take a violent form or a non-violent form. The proponents of the violent form translate jihad as "holy war", although some Islamic studies scholars disagree.

According to the BBC, a third meaning of jihad is the struggle to build a good society. In a commentary of the hadith Sahih Muslim,  entitled al-Minhaj, the medieval Islamic scholar Yahva ibn Sharaf al-Nawawi  stated that "one of the collective duties of the community as a whole (fard kifaya) is to lodge a valid protest, to solve problems of religion, to have knowledge of Divine Law, to command what is right and forbid wrong conduct"

The Philippine Amusement and Gaming Corporation (Pagcor) during the time of then President and now Pampanga Representative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o has allegedly spent P1 billion for coffee, President Benigno Aquino himself disclosed this on Monday.

Aquino made this revelation during his second State of the Nation Address at the House of Representatives in Batasan Hills, Quezon City.

In just one year in office, Aquino said his administration uncovered another irregularity involving the previous management of Pagcor.

According to presidential spokesman Edwin Lacierda, PAGCOR's "coffee shop expenditures" reached P1,007,408,908.86.

The total consisted of P933,664.57 from August to December 2001, P22,204,609.23 in 2002 and P29,804,628.60 in 2003.

The coffee charges then jumped to P83,714,154.02 in 2004, P172,819,600.96 in 2005, and P167,379,603.74 in 2006.

It declined slightly to P119,670,645.01 in 2007 but rose to P164,561,181.88 in 2008, P162,917,571.58 in 2009, and P83,403,251.29 in January to June 2010.

The Flying Spaghetti Monster (FSM) is the deity of the parody religion the Church of the Flying Spaghetti Monster or Pastafarianism. Created in 2005 by Oregon State physics graduate Bobby Henderson, it was originally intended as a satirical protest against the decision by the Kansas State Board of Education to permit the teaching of intelligent design as an alternative to evolution in public schools.

After Henderson published the letter on his website, it rapidly became an Internet phenomenon and a symbol for the case against teaching intelligent design in public schools as well as religion in general. Pastafarian beliefs—generally satires of creationism—are presented both on Henderson's website (where he is described as "prophet"), and in The Gospel of the Flying Spaghetti Monster (written by Henderson and published by Villiard Press in 2006). The central belief is that an invisible and undetectable Flying Spaghetti Monster created the universe. The Gospel includes a creation myth, set of commandments, and guide to evangelizing, and discusses history and lifestyle from a Pastafarian perspective.
